In March 1988, Gallaudet University experienced a watershed event that led to the appointment of the 124-year-old university's first deaf president. Since then, Deaf President Now (DPN) has become synonymous with self-determination and empowerment for deaf and hard of hearing people everywhere.
April 15 is the National American Sign Language Day. It was “established” on April 15, 1817, corresponding to the same day American School for the Deaf was open. #ASLDay
